Foreman's Quarters at Wrich Ranch
Welcome to the Foreman's Quarters at Wrich Ranches regenerative cattle ranch! Immerse yourself in the comfort of the Foreman's Quarters apartment and delight in the modern western vibe. The Foreman's Quarters is situated on our 160 acre working ranch and opens to panoramic views that sweep from the ranchlands of the North Fork Valley, to the breathtaking West Elk Mountains and Grand Mesa!
Tucked in the ranch's shop building, the Foreman's Quarters apartment sleeps four, has covered parking, and an outdoor dining area that faces our majestic West Elk Mountains!
The main floor boasts a fully furnished kitchen and delightful area for dining and gathering. The bathroom, with shower, is also on the main floor. *Locally grown tea and locally roasted coffee are provided for your enjoyment!
The upstairs space invites you to relax and rejuvenate with a comfy sofa (which opens to a full-size bed), large TV and a luxurious king size bed.
An outdoor dining area with BBQ grill and fire pit round out the Foreman's Quarter inviting space!
Beyond the Ranch- Our area is known for breathtaking, dark night skies which often showcasing the Milky Way. Local's Favorites include: -North Rim of the Black Canyon National Park -Crawford Reservoir State Park -West Elk Mountains including Needle Rock -Grand Mesa -Abundant local wineries -Quaint small towns of the North Fork Valley And so much more!
